A Double Glazed Window Company Has Been Bought Out of Administration

A Wakefield-based firm that sells custom-designed double-glazed windows has been taken off of administration, thereby saving 30 jobs. The company was purchased by West Yorkshire Windows Home Improvements Ltd.

The space between the panes of double glazing is filled with Argon gas, an inert substance that increases a window's thermal performance. This gas has an extremely low thermal conductivity that helps keep windows insulated and reduces energy costs. It is also an option that isn't harmful and green.
